Product Summary
This product can be used for buttons, touch displays, switches, etc. Its greatest feature is that it does not produce false detection unless physical pressure is applied.
The advantage of this product is that it is compatible with a variety of input methods, environments, materials and thicknesses.
For example, sensing is possible even when a factory worker is wearing gloves, or when the target object is wet or dirty with dust.
We support a wide range of materials and thicknesses, including plastic, metal, glass, and wood. We also offer products that comply with automotive standards, making them suitable for a variety of applications.
The product is available as a single sensor, a single analog front-end, or a package that includes both the sensor and analog front-end.

Comparison of MEMS Force Sensor and other methods
Table 1 summarizes the comparison with infrared (IR) and mechanical switches.
Table 1 shows that this method can be used for a variety of purposes and environments. It also has advantages over other methods in terms of tuning sensitivity, RF and EMI immunity, etc.
| Criteria |
Semtech Force |
IR |
Mechanical Switch |
| Life Cycle |
Millions |
Millions |
100k's |
| Works When Wet |
Yes |
Yes |
Yes |
| Oil、Grime、Dust Proof |
Yes |
Yes |
No |
| Touch with Gloves |
Yes |
Yes |
Yes |
| Prosthetic Finger |
Yes |
Yes |
Yes |
| Any Contact Material |
Yes |
No |
Yes |
| Multi Level |
Yes |
No |
No |
| Intent |
Yes |
Yes |
Yes |
| Tune Sensitivity |
Yes |
No |
No |
| Gapless ID Integration |
Yes |
Yes |
No |
| False positive |
No |
No |
No |
| RF & EMI Immunity |
Yes |
Yes |
Yes |
Table 1: Comparison of MEMS Force Sensor and other methods

Supports a variety of mounting methods
Semtech's MEMS Force Sensor supports various mounting methods. The mounting methods are shown in the diagram below.
Implementation method 1: Rubber, sensor, and board configuration directly below the touch surface
Mounting method 2: Rubber, board, and sensor configuration directly below the touch surface
Mounting method 3: Board and sensor configuration directly below the touch surface

Evaluation Board
We provide an evaluation board for evaluating Semtech's MEMS Force Sensor.
By placing the evaluation sensor board against the object you want to sense, you can check how it senses using dedicated software.
This software allows you to adjust the sensitivity and other settings to suit your actual application.
